The CP violating contribution to the decay KL→ π0 e+e-

Description

We investigate the CP violating contribution to the decay mode KL → π0 e+e- in the standard model. We present a recalculation of the effective lagrangian involving only light quarks, working to all orders in mt/mW and computing the leading order strong interaction corrections. We argue that this calculation is sufficient for a prediction at leading order in chiral perturbation theory. We predict the branching ratio as a function of the top quark mass and KM parameters, and briefly consider nonstandard model contributions to this decay. (author)
